You're right, Jason; RC1 only fixes CVE-2014-9651 (substring-index*
issue), not CVE-2015-4556 (string-translate* issue). I did not
notice that.

That's not the only place I've messed up though. The current
version of lang/chicken is '4.10.0r1', and both CVE issues are
marked with '<range><lt>4.10.0</lt></range>'. Now observe:

    $ pkg version -t 4.10.0r1 4.10.0
    >

Whoops!

Note that the originally proposed version is actually better:

    $ pkg version -t 4.10.0rc1 4.10.0
    <

In any case, the correct version string I should have used is
'4.10.0.r1', but now that '4.10.0r1' has been committed, I'm
afraid we'll need to bump PORTEPOCH (which I'd prefer to avoid,
but I don't see how).

In short here's an additional patch, which changes the version
of lang/chicken to '4.10.0.r1,1', marks CVE-2015-4556 with
'<range><lt>4.10.0,1</lt></range>', and CVE-2014-9651 with
'<range><lt>4.10.0.r1,1</lt></range>'.

To double-check the version strings:

    $ pkg version -t 4.10.0r1 4.10.0.r1,1
    <

    $ pkg version -t 4.10.0.r1,1 4.10.0,1
    <

I hope I did not mess anything up this time...
